Description: 
...The Flood Warning continues for the following rivers in Wisconsin... Yellow River at Necedah affecting Juneau County. Kickapoo River at Steuben affecting Crawford County. * WHAT...Minor flooding is occurring and minor flooding is forecast. * WHERE...Kickapoo River at Steuben. * WHEN...Until late tomorrow evening. * IMPACTS...At 13.0 feet, Bridge Street near the gage begins to flood and Highway 179 may be threatened. * ADDITIONAL DETAILS... - At 8:45 PM CDT Wednesday the stage was 12.9 feet. - Bankfull stage is 10.0 feet. - Recent Activity...The maximum river stage in the 24 hours ending at 8:45 PM CDT Wednesday was 13.0 feet. - Forecast...The river is expected to fall below flood stage late tomorrow morning and continue falling to 8.1 feet Wednesday, April 15. - Flood stage is 12.0 feet. - Flood History...This crest compares to a previous crest of 12.9 feet on 02/25/1985. - http://www.weather.gov/safety/flood
